As a Pipefitter / Tubing Specialist you will:

  • Working directly with the Insturmentation crew
  • Install tubing for instrument air sample points and analyzers.
  • Installation of flowmeters pressure transmitters and gauges temperature indicators controllers and other recording indicating or controlling instruments.
  • Calibrate repair maintain and adjust system components and install and maintain instruments on new or existing equipment.
  • Prepare schematic drawings sketches and reports to reflect changes or alterations made in instruments circuits and systems.
